Lady
luck smiled on a company executive from
Penang when he won RM2.2 million in last
Wednesday's Toto 6/42 Jackpot draw.
The
46-year-old administration executive who was
accompanied by his wife collected his
winnings of RM2,215,895 at Sports Toto HQ
in Jalan Sultan Ismail, Kuala Lumpur
yesterday afternoon. He was the only winner
of the Toto 6/42 jackpot in Toto Draw No
963/95 conducted last Wednesday evening at
Pudu Plaza Kuala Lumpur.
According
to the winner he paid RM5 for five
combinations through le Lucky Pick" at
one of the Toto sales outlets in Penang last
Wednesday. When he discovered in the
newspaper, after the family had supper last
night that one of the five combinations he
purchased earlier: 10, 11, 19, 27, 40 and 42
were drawn as the first prize jackpot, he
was so thrilled and excited that he had a
sleepless night.
He
immediately shared the joyous news with all
members of his family.
"
I will give RM1 million to my wife and RM50,000 to each of my four children."
said the lucky winner adding that he will
use his windfall to buy a couple of
condominiums as an investment. He already
owned two condos and a residential house.
With
the new found wealth he is considering to
change his BMW car for a more prestigious
Mercedes.
A
spokesman of Sports Toto confirmed that the
second prize jackpot in the same draw was
won by two punters sharing the snowballed
prize money of RM120, 204.
The
RM2, 215, 894 jackpot was accumulated over
20 draws since October 8, 1995. It was the
lucky punter from Penang who finally won the
jackpot.
